
Description
Description
SAIC's Space & Intel Business Group, USG Mission and Information Technology Division, is seeking a Cloud Developer to provide data-driven, business analysis to support senior organizational leaders. The Customer requires specialized skills in could development of relevant processes, tools, and integrated systems to format, load, analyze, and display large-volume data streams, arriving in a variety of formats.
This position is currently located in McLean, VA and requires an active TS/SCI clearance with Polygraph.
Job responsibilities include, but are not limited to:
- Work with data scientists and data engineers to architect, operate, and document relevant cloud-on prem hybrid solutions to optimize relevant workflow components for advanced artificial intelligence applications.
- Lead work to optimize cloud-based computing technologies, such as leveraging pyspark, distributed computation, and model training/inference, and integrate solutions into relevant delivery mechanisms or partner systems.
- Build tools and scripts to monitor, troubleshoot, automate, and deploy AI models and outputs as part of a variety of existing business analytic platforms.
- Be directly responsible for solutions related to the Customer's analytic work in these key areas: availability, latency, performance, efficiency, documentation, change management, monitoring, security, emergency response, and capacity planning.
- Apply, develop and deploy cloud microservices and integration of cloud resources with on prem high performance computation servers to support the Customer's efforts.
- Create and use optimal solutions to store and host information.
- Create software pipelines to query databases of interest, combine and merge data sources, and analyze information.
- Use the Customer's knowledge management, version control, coding standards, and delivery platforms.
- Champion and manage requirements, builds, upgrades, and fixes within multiple (dev, test, production) environments.
- Assist developers and data scientists with code deployments, particularly providing CI/CD configuration.
- Leverage available solutions to create automations that enable timely tipping and queuing.
- Optimize open-source software to accelerate mission solutions and minimize proprietary dependencies at the direction of the Customer.
- Use a microservice-based architecture and agile coding for engineering and development activities to support reliable network performance, modern resource management, and security processes.
- Develop analytical software packages, pipelines, and custom virtual environments for deployment in secure environments including standalone workstations, standalone compute clusters, secure cloud environments, and on-premises network infrastructure.
Qualifications
- Active TS/SCI with Polygraph
- Bachelors and 14 years or more experience; Masters and 12 years or more experience; PhD or JD and 9 years or more experience
- Demonstrated experience with the following:
- Python, Bash, and Terraform.
- Anaconda for development purposes.
- Building and maintaining CI/CD pipelines with software such as source control (Git/GitHub), continuous build/delivery (Jenkins), issue management (Jira), and documentation/collaboration (Confluence).
- Automated testing and deployment of infrastructure or configurations.
- Administration, provisioning, and use of cloud technologies (i.e. AWS) particularly with application of data science approaches in the cloud.
- Deploying and tuning Apache NiFi or other ETL workflows.
- Hosting and managing Structured Query Language (SQL) databases within cloud based relational databases.
- Optimizing connectivity between cloud-based services and on prem high performance cloud compute servers.
- DevSecOps solutions and tools.
- Cyber security domain to include: governance and risk management, compliance, encryption, software development security, access control, network security or secure architecture, or security operations.
- Preparing presentations and presenting to senior stakeholders.
Desired Skills:
- Experience supporting data scientists to create—through fine tuning, transfer learning—models for classification, prediction, generative AI, or other similar tasks.
- Experience optimizing the deployment of AI models in the cloud.
- Experience with front-end web development frameworks such as Flask.
- Experience using Tableau to connect cloud serves to Tableau output visualizations.
SAIC accepts applications on an ongoing basis and there is no deadline.
Covid Policy: SAIC does not require COVID-19 vaccinations or boosters. Customer site vaccination requirements must be followed when work is performed at a customer site.
Apply on company website